AI Summary

  • Extends the income tax credit for taxpayers making monetary contributions to promote child care in Colorado through January 1, 2025 (previously was set to expire January 1, 2020).

  • Allows eligible taxpayers to claim a credit equal to 50% of the total value of their child care contributions against Colorado income tax under Article 22.

  • Delays the repeal of the child care tax credit statute from January 1, 2020 to January 1, 2032.

  • Takes effect August 8, 2018, unless a referendum petition is filed, in which case it requires voter approval at the November 2018 general election.

Legislative Description

Continue Child Care Contribution Tax Credit
